Page 46 - If two triangles have two sides of one equal respectively to two sides of the other, but the included angle of the first triangle greater than the included angle of the second, then the third side of the first is greater than the third side of the second.
Page 69 - The exterior angles of a polygon, made by producing each of its sides in succession, are together equal to four right angles.
Page 187 - Two triangles having an angle of the one equal to an angle of the other are to each other as the products of the sides including the equal angles.
Page 64 - The straight line joining the middle points of two sides of a triangle is parallel to the third side and equal to half of it 46 INTERCEPTS BY PARALLEL LINES.
Page 148 - If two triangles have an angle of the one equal to an angle of the other, and the including sides proportional, they are similar. Page 134 - If four quantities are in proportion, they are in proportion by composition; that is, the sum of the first two terms is to the second term as the sum of the last two terms is to the fourth term.
Page 331 - The volume of a frustum of a cone is equivalent to the sum of the volumes of three cones whose common altitude is the altitude of the frustum and whose bases are the lower base, the upper base, and a mean proportional between the bases of the frustum.

Page 132 - If the product of two quantities is equal to the product of two others, either two may be made the extremes of a proportion in which the other two are made the means.
